In comparison with cannabis, you will find less Mind imaging studies Checking out the neural correlates of SC use. Nurmedov et al. as opposed 20 males who utilised SC items with 20 healthy Handle members and described that SC end users showed scaled-down grey-issue quantity from the thalamus and the cerebellum (47). Lately, Zorlu et al. observed a discount of white subject volumes in a number of brain locations such as the left temporal lobe and subcortical constructions among the SC users (forty eight).
